Are your lights on at night or during the day? There is always a way to manage your temperatures. Higher temps = stress to the plant = hermaphrodites / stunted growth / poor quality bud. Another bad thing about high temps is it mucks with nutrient uptake by the plant too.

Even with an autoflower genetic... You will never need to go 24 hour light cycles with hydroponics. Your plants also need rest in order to grow properly. You will need to run an 18/6 for veg and then 12/12 for flower.
False, autoflowering strains do not need a rest period because they are automatically triggered by their genetically programmed hormone production to begin flowering despite what light cycle you have them on. Not to mention that Cannabis is a C3 plant that doesn't do much in the dark. Check out this link if you think I am incorrect: Need the dark | Cannabis Culture Magazine (http://www.cannabisculture.com/v2/articles/3127.html)
With autoflowering strains, it is nice to be able to have lights on 24 hours because the more light, the more photosynthesis, the more bud you're going to get off of those small plants.
